二.maven的生命周期

.maven的生命周期(每一个生命周期的每一个步骤都是执行的一个插件的命令)
    maven总共有三套生命周期
    1.clean
        pre-clean 执行一些需要在执行clean之前的准备工作
        clean     删除所有上一次构建生成的文件
        post-clean 执行一些clean执行完成后的工作
    2.compile test install(执行后面的命令前面的都会执行)
        validate
        generate-sources
        process-sources
        generate-resources
        process-resources  复制并处理资源文件到目标文件,准备打包。
    ----compile             编译项目的源代码
        process-classes     
        renerate-test-sources
        process-test-sources
        generate-testresources
        process-test-resources 复制并处理资源文件至目标测试目录。
        test-comepile           便已测试源代码
        process-test-classes
    ----test                    使用合适的单元测试框架运行测试。这些测试代码不会被打包或部署
        prepare-package
        package                 接收编译好的带啊,打包成可发布的格式,如jar
        pre-integration-test    
        integration-test        
        post-integtation-test   
        verify                  
        install                 将包安装至本地仓库,让其他项目依赖
        deploy                  将包复制到远程仓库,让其他开发人员共享
    3.site(生成站点)
        pre-site                执行一些需要在生成站点文档之前完成的工作
        site                    生成项目的站点文档
        post-site               执行一些需要在生成站点文档之后的完成工作,并为部署做准备
        site-deploy             将生成的站点文档部署到特定的服务器上
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值